Es handelt sich um ein Original Comic Buch von "Tintin - objektiv lune" Ausgabe von 1960 Verlag Castermann.
Das mit und ausschließlich einem Skalpell bearbeite ist. Exzisionstechnik
(Chirurgie).
Es ist keine Collage, sondern vielmehr ein abtragen von Schichten (Archäologie).
Es entsteht eine neue Lesbarkeit.
Aus Fragmente entsteht wieder ein Ganzes. Vordergrund und Hintergrund überlagern sich oft, sodass eine Gegenbewegung entsteht, in der die Räume wieder in Auflösung begriffen sind.

Aurélien Reichert, born in Paris in 1970, is a contemporary artist with German-French heritage. He studied at the Academy of Fine Arts in Munich from 1996 to 2003, graduating summa cum laude and working as a master student under the influential conceptual artist Joseph Kosuth. Initially focused on large-scale charcoal drawings inspired by Kosuth’s minimalist approach, Reichert’s work has evolved to embrace vivid colors and dynamic compositions.

Today, Reichert’s art immerses viewers in a vibrant journey through the comic world of his childhood. His intricate collages deconstruct comic imagery with a surgical precision, creating an "op-like," almost "kinetic" effect through repetitive box structures that draw audiences into fresh, anarchic narratives. This layered, high-energy visual language extends to his large-scale paintings and sculptures, showcasing his talent for blending nostalgia with an avant-garde aesthetic.
